Allegany College of Maryland Education Associate’s Program

76% Women
3%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
For the most recent academic year available, 24% of education associate's degrees went to men and 76% went to women. The typical associate's degree program in education only graduates about 19% men each year. The program at Allegany College of Maryland may seem more male-friendly since it graduates 5% more women than average.

Careers That Education Grads May Go Into

A degree in education can lead to the following careers. Since job numbers and average salaries can vary by geographic location, we have only included the numbers for MD, the home state for Allegany College of Maryland.

Occupation Jobs in MD Average Salary in MD
Elementary School Teachers 28,250 $71,060
Teacher Assistants 21,060 $33,280
High School Teachers 19,330 $72,610
Middle School Teachers 12,450 $69,710
Preschool Teachers 9,400 $38,440
